Israelis say the homes in south of Neblus were built in vicinity of one of a settlement complex, and without construction permits. On Monday, Israeli forces demolished three apartments in the town of Beit Hanina, and another one in the town of Jabal al-Mokabber in al-Quds. Israelis reject almost all Palestinian applications for a building permit, forcing them to either leave the area or build illegally. According to the Israeli Committee Against House Demolitions, Tel Aviv has razed 450 Palestinian structures since the beginning of this year. Palestinians say Israel is seeking to expand settlements through the demolitions.
